Preliminary FBI data reviewed by Axios indicates that anti-Latino and anti-Sikh hate crimes reached record highs in 2025, even as overall hate crimes declined. Anti-Latino hate crimes rose 18% to 1,014 incidents, marking the first time anti-Latino bias entered the top three most targeted categories in 34 years of tracking. This surge in anti-Latino hate crimes occurred as the Trump administration increased immigration enforcement and President Trump used rhetoric about immigrants. Overall hate-crime incidents fell 11% in 2025 from the previous year, but 2025 still ranked as the 5th-highest year for hate crime in the 34-year history of FBI-collected police data. These 2025 figures are preliminary and could change when the FBI finalizes its annual "Reported Crimes in the Nation" release.
